Cotton Pastries

There are so many benefits in Making your own dough at home. It ensures your using fresh ingredients and less preservatives, as well as saving you money in the long run!

This recipe is good for any kind of pastries. You can fill them with anything like cheese, meat or even vegetables.

ingredients

2 1/2 cups all purpose flour 

3/4 teaspoon salt

1 tablespoon sugar

2 tablespoons Nido milk powder

3/4 cup of warm water 

2 teaspoons of yeast 

1 teaspoon of sugar

1/3 cup of vegetable oil

for the filling:

1 tbsp labneh لبنه

6 oz Chicago cheese

6 oz Kashkaval cheese جبن قشقوان

1 tsp olive oil

1 tsp dry mint, 1/2 tsp salt, 1 tsp habat albaraka حبه البركه

egg mix:

1 egg

2 tbsp milk

Steps:

  1. Mix dry ingredients:  flour, salt, Nido and sugar

  2.  In a separate bowl Mix: water, yeast, 1 tsp sugar, Cover and let it ferment for a few minutes. Then transfer into dry ingredients bowl. 

  3. Add vegetable oil

  4. Mix with electric mixer for about 3 minutes on medium speed, or by hand 

  5. Add a little bit of flour if needed, dough should be slightly sticky

  6. Brush with oil let it sit for 45 minutes to rise 

  7. Once ready, punch the dough in the middle, and knead for about 10 times and then use 

  8. mix filling ingredients together in a bowl

  9. divide dough into 12 2 inch balls, flatten with a rolling pin into an oval shape, add 1 tbsp of filling and close from sides

  10. brush with the egg mixture and sprinkle with sesame seeds if desired

nutritional Information ℹ

recipe yields 12 servings

each serving contains:

41 g carbohydrates

12 g proteins

22 g fat

535 calories (for 2 pieces)
